Tattoo Aftercare

Proper aftercare is essential for your tattoo to heal beautifully. Follow these guidelines carefully. If you have any concerns during healing, contact us immediately.

First 24 Hours

  • Keep the bandage on for the time recommended by your artist (typically 2–4 hours).
  • Wash your hands thoroughly before touching the tattoo.
  • Remove the bandage gently and wash the tattoo with lukewarm water and mild, fragrance-free soap.
  • Pat dry with a clean paper towel — do not rub.
  • Apply a thin layer of the recommended ointment or unscented moisturizer.

First Week

  • Wash the tattoo 2–3 times daily with mild soap and water.
  • Apply a thin layer of unscented moisturizer after each wash.
  • Wear loose, breathable clothing over the tattooed area.
  • Do NOT soak the tattoo — no baths, pools, hot tubs, or swimming.
  • Do NOT scratch or pick at the tattoo, even if it itches or peels.
  • Avoid direct sunlight on the fresh tattoo.
  • Avoid heavy exercise that causes sweating over the tattooed area.

Long-Term Care

  • Keep your tattoo moisturized to maintain vibrant colors and healthy skin.
  • Apply sunscreen (SPF 50+) whenever the tattoo is exposed to the sun — UV rays fade tattoos over time.
  • Stay hydrated and maintain healthy skin through good nutrition.
  • Touch-ups are sometimes needed after full healing — ask your artist about their touch-up policy.

Warning Signs

Contact us or seek medical attention if you experience:

  • Increasing redness spreading beyond the tattoo area after 48 hours
  • Warm or hot skin around the tattoo
  • Pus or unusual drainage (yellow/green)
  • Fever or chills
  • Severe pain that worsens instead of improving
